Does anyone on here have an awesome recipe for Salmon patties? I would like it if you do. Thanks.

I simply mix the fish with a couple eggs and good cracker crumbs (Club Crackers for me) Add an egg per cup and half meat, enough crackers to make them stiff enough to form patties. fry them in margerine til they are golden brown on both side. salt and pepper to taste... very easy.

salmon, eggs, oinions finally chopped, a sprinkle of dill and a shot of mustard don't make too thin but not over 1/2-3/4 inch thick slow fry in oil or butter don't cook too fast or you dry them out. It makes them real nice if you run the salmon through a meat grinder first

3 cloves garlic,ginger root 2 in long,10 saltine crackers,4 gr onions chopped, 1 red bell pepper chopped, 1 egg, 1 lb salmon, 1tbl rice vinegar 2tsp asian chili sauce, 2tsp soy sauce,1tsp kosure salt, 1tsp pepper, 1/2 cup veg oil

Food processor chop garlic and ginger add crackers and salmon. Pulse until mixed. Mix rest of ingrediants in bowl. Make patties, fry till your happy.

I use a recipe similar to aDC's, but I chill the patties, then remove and roll in 1 beaten egg, then in seasoned bread crumbs, and THEN fry in a little bit of oil. This does 2 things. 1: It helps keep the patty more a patty, instead of breaking apart while cooking or eating. And 2: Locks in moisture and flavor with a crispy outer coating.

recipie for fresh salmon or steelhead patties.

Skin on filets, because thats the way I clean um'. Simmer in a pot of water until the skin falls off and the meat flakes. Then I poor all into a strainer and run cold water over them. Pull out the skin and the bones.

Next I mix in eggs, crackers, onions, parsely, and sharp cheddar cheese. Form into patties and fry in hot grease, but not much grease.

For the gravy, I use a white sauce and frozen peas.

In the 40's my grandmother was a cook for some rich folks in Flint, Michigan and that was their favortie recipie of hers.
